I came across this man playing his accordion very slowly and softly at the end of a really busy street in downtown Minneapolis. He was all by himself with no one around and seemed almost kind of lonely. I was immediately drawn to him and walked right up to him and asked if I could take his photo, upon which he agreed. There was just something about this guy, he seemed to be the real article and I am glad I was able to capture him in this special moment. This could be categorized as both a ‘portrait’ and ‘movement’ since he was indeed moving and playing the accordion very slowly.
